Abstract

This activity aims to evaluate the development of the pioneering project of egg-laying chicken farming in Keramajaya Village, Narmada District, West Lombok Regency. This project is part of the Matching Grant program which is a collaboration between Gadjah Mada University, Yogyakarta and Mataram University. Monitoring activities are carried out through direct evaluation of the condition of the cage, feeding system and provision, livestock development, and egg production. Data collection is carried out through structured interviews with group members using interview guides, as well as direct observation at the farm location. In addition, socio-institutional aspects are also studied, which include: (1) member participation, (2) group performance, and (3) business sustainability. The evaluation results show that the egg-laying chicken farming business is running well. All group members show solidarity and togetherness, especially in decision-making related to business direction. During the two years of project implementation, the chicken population increased from 150 to 440, which was obtained from the profits from the sale of eggs and culled chickens. It is concluded that the pioneering project of egg-laying chicken farming in Keramajaya Village has good prospects and has the potential to develop into an independent and sustainable group farming business.

Abstract

This community service aims to provide additional knowledge and skills about the maggot cultivation system to members of the Istiqomah Dasan Cermen chicken farmer group, Sandubaya, Mataram city. This activity was held through collaboration between members of the Istiqomah chicken farmer group and the Community Service Team of the Faculty of Animal Husbandry, University of Mataram. Community service activities were carried out using lecture methods, discussions, implementation of practices and direct inspections of group cages. The materials provided were the breeding system, maggot egg hatching, maggot rearing and maggot harvesting. All series of activities went smoothly, and all participants followed carefully. Through this activity, all members of the Istiqomah chicken farmer group gained additional knowledge and skills about the maggot production system for chicken feed. It can be concluded that this community service activity went smoothly and met the targets and objectives.

Abstract

This community service was carried out to provide insight into the maggot production system to members of Gapoktannak Aneka Karya East Lombok. The activities were executed out in collaboration between the extension team from the Poultry Production Laboratory, Faculty of Animal Husbandry, Mataram University and members of Gapoktannak Aneka Karya, East Lombok. Service activities use lecture methods, as well as discussions and questions and answers. Extension material includes the egg hatching system, maggot rearing, maggot harvesting, maggot nutritional value, and the benefits of maggots as a feed ingredient for poultry, fish and ruminants. The activity took place at the Gapoktannak Aneka Karya Meeting Hall in Mamben Daya village, Wanasaba, East Lombok from 14.00 central Indonesian time until finished. All series of community service works ran smoothly and all participants were actively involved. All participants who are members of Gapoktannak Aneka Karya appreciated activities due to they received additional knowledge about maggots, namely Black Soldier Fly (BSF) larvae which are rich in nutrients and potential feedstuff are used as feed for poultry, fish and ruminants. It is concluded that this service activity can provide new insights to participants about maggots, their benefits and rearing systems.
